Hotel Brauhaus Wittenberg
51.86605, 12.64387Situated only 1.1 km from Melanchthon House, the 3-star Hotel Brauhaus Wittenberg features Wi-Fi throughout the property and parking on site. Located relatively near Castle Church, this smoke-free hotel has 34 rooms near a train station.
Location
The centre of Wittenberg can be reached in 5 minutes' walk of the property, and such cultural venues as Katharina von Bora statue are just 1.1 km away. Christuskirche is within 25 minutes' walk of the hotel, while Leipzig/Halle airport is 85 km from it. Wittenberg Luther House Museum is just a short drive from the accommodation.
Rooms
The allergy-friendly rooms are fitted with a flat-screen TV with satellite channels, and furnished with a work desk. Nice touches to enhance your stay include a separate toilet, a bath, and a shower, along with a hairdryer and bath sheets.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is provided in the restaurant. The à la carte Brauhaus Wittenberg restaurant serves German cuisine.
